@font-face {
    font-family: 'vijayaregular';
    src: url('vijaya-webfont.eot');
    src: url('vijaya-webfont.eot?#iefix') format('embedded-opentype'),
         url('vijaya-webfont.woff') format('woff'),
         url('vijaya-webfont.ttf') format('truetype');
    font-weight: normal;
    font-style: normal;

}
h1,h2,h3,h4,h5,h6,p,ul,li,a{border:none;text-decoration:none;list-style:none;}
h1{font:25px Arial, Helvetica, sans-serif;color:#4e4e4e;float:left;width:100%;}
h1 span{font:bold 25px Arial, Helvetica, sans-serif;color:#6a0707;}
image{border:none;}
h2{font:16px Arial, Helvetica, sans-serif;color:#921720;float:left;width:100%;}
h2 span{font:bold 16px Arial, Helvetica, sans-serif;color:#505050;}

*{margin:0;padding:0;}
.spacer1{margin:5px 0;float:left;}
.spacer2{margin:10px 0;float:left;}
.spacer_top{margin:5px 0 0 0;float:left;}
.spacer_bottom{margin:0 0 5px 0;float:left;}
.left{float:left;}
.right{float:right !important;}
.clear{clear:both;}
.border_none{border:none !important;}
.bg_none{background:none !important;}
body{font:13px/18px Arial, Helvetica, sans-serif;color:#363636;background:url(../images/main_bg.jpg) left top repeat;}
wrapper{width:1039px;margin:0 auto;display:block;}
header{width:100%;float:left;padding:12px 0 0 0;position:relative;z-index:20;}
logo{float:left;margin-left:47px;}
logo a{width:196px;height:141px;float:left;background:url(../images/logo.png) left top no-repeat;}
.header_right{float:right;width:786px;}
.social_link{float:right;}
.contact_no{float:left;font:18px 'Calibri';color:#272727;border-right:1px solid #969696;padding:0 10px 0 0;}
.contact_no span{font:26px 'vijayaregular';color:#99141f;float:left;}
.social_icon{float:left;padding:0 0 0 15px;}
.social_icon ul{float:left;}
.social_icon li{float:left;padding:0 2px;}
.social_icon li a{float:left;}

/*nav part*/
nav{
	float:right;
	margin-top: 5px;
	margin-right: 0;
	margin-bottom: 0;
	margin-left: 0;
}
.menu{
	float:right;
	border-radius:5px;
	padding:0 11px;
	background:#000;
	background-image: -moz-linear-gradient(top, #3d3d3d, #272727); /* FF3.6 */
	background-image: -webkit-gradient(linear,left top,left bottom,color-stop(0, #3d3d3d),color-stop(1, #272727)); /* Saf4+, Chrome */

filter:  progid:DXImageTransform.Microsoft.gradient(startColorStr='#3d3d3d', EndColorStr='#272727'); /* IE6,IE7 */
	-ms-filter: "progid:DXImageTransform.Microsoft.gradient(startColorStr='#3d3d3d', EndColorStr='#272727')"; /* IE8 */

}
.menu li{float:left;}
.menu li a{padding:9px 26px;color:#e1e1e1;float:left;font:17px 'Calibri';}
.menu li a:hover{color:#fce1e4;background:#9d1621;}
.menu_active{color:#fce1e4 !important;

 
    background-image: -moz-linear-gradient(top, #c12734, #99141f); /* FF3.6 */
background-image: -webkit-gradient(linear,left top,left bottom,color-stop(0, #c12734),color-stop(1, #99141f)); /* Saf4+, Chrome */
filter:  progid:DXImageTransform.Microsoft.gradient(startColorStr='#c12734', EndColorStr='#99141f'); /* IE6,IE7 */
-ms-filter: "progid:DXImageTransform.Microsoft.gradient(startColorStr='#c12734', EndColorStr='#99141f')"; /* IE8 */}


.menu li ul{display:none;position:absolute;float:left;background:#9a151f;width:250px;margin:36px 0 0 0;border-radius:0 0 5px 5px; z-index:2; }
.menu li:hover ul{display:block;}
.menu li li {display:block;float:left;text-align:left;margin:0px;width:85%;padding:0px 15px 0px 15px;}
.menu li:hover li a{color:#e1e1e1;background:none;}
.menu li ul a{display:block;font:13px 'Calibri';margin:0px;padding:7px 0;text-align:left;color:#fce1e4 ;border-bottom:1px dotted #d8505b;width:100%;}
.menu li ul a:hover, .menu li ul li:hover a{color:#fff;text-decoration:none;}

/*nav menu part*/

/*banner part*/
.line{width:100%;float:left;height:1px;background:#640e11;z-index:11;position:relative;margin:0px 0 0 0;}
slider{width:100%;float:left;position:relative;z-index:1;margin:-83px 0 0 0;}
.banner_bg{width:1349px;height:600px;margin:0 auto;}
#slideshow {position:relative;height:598px;width:100%;border-bottom:2px solid #4c0b0d;}
#slideshow IMG {position:absolute;top:0;left:0;opacity:0.0;}
#slideshow IMG.active { z-index:10;opacity:1.0;}
#slideshow IMG.last-active {z-index:9;}


/*close banner part*/
/*section*/
section{width:960px;float:left;background:#fff;border:1px solid #9e9786;border-radius:10px;box-shadow:1px 1px 10px #000;margin-top:0px;position:relative;z-index:1;margin-bottom:8px; }
.inner{width:920px;float:left;padding:20px;}
aside{width:283px;float:left;margin-right:28px;}
.discount_banners{float:left;}
.discount_banners a{float:left;}
form{float:left;width:99%;padding:10px 0;}
form h3{float:left;font:16px Arial, Helvetica, sans-serif;color:#505050;}
.red{color:#921720;}
.txt_name{float:left;border:1px solid #cfcfcf;border-radius:3px;background:#fcfcfc;font:13px Arial, Helvetica, sans-serif;color:#969696;padding:5px 5px;width:96%;margin:10px 0 5px 0;}
.subscribe{width:67%;float:left;font:12px/16px Arial, Helvetica, sans-serif;color:#969696;}
.black{color:#525252;}
.red_btn{float:left;border:1px solid #84141c;border-radius:3px;padding:6px 10px;text-transform:uppercase;font:12px Arial, Helvetica, sans-serif;color:#ffdede;
   
    background-image: -moz-linear-gradient(top, #9e1721, #8a141d); /* FF3.6 */
background-image: -webkit-gradient(linear,left top,left bottom,color-stop(0, #9e1721),color-stop(1, #8a141d)); /* Saf4+, Chrome */
filter:  progid:DXImageTransform.Microsoft.gradient(startColorStr='#9e1721', EndColorStr='#8a141d'); /* IE6,IE7 */
-ms-filter: "progid:DXImageTransform.Microsoft.gradient(startColorStr='#9e1721', EndColorStr='#8a141d')"; /* IE8 */}

containers{float:left;width:688px;}

/*tab*/
tab{width:100%;float:left;margin-top:20px;}
.social_tab_main{width:294px;float:left;}
.social_tab { padding: 0; clear: both;float:left; height:34px;}
.social_tab li { display: inline; float:left;margin-right:2px;}
.social_tab li a {float:left;}
.social_tab li.active a {float:left; }
.social_content { float: left; clear: both;background: #f6f6f6; padding:0; width: 290px; border:1px solid #c4c4c4;}



.fb_row{width:94%;float:left;margin:8px 8px 4px 8px;background:url(../images/line_saparator.jpg) left bottom repeat-x;}
.fb_left{float:left;width:59px;margin-bottom:7px;}
.fb_des{float:left;width:76%;}
.fb_des span{font:12px Verdana, Geneva, sans-serif;color:#335191;float:left;}
.fb_des p{float:left;font:12px Arial, Helvetica, sans-serif;}

.fb_text{font:12px Verdana, Geneva, sans-serif !important;letter-spacing:-1px;}
.fb_like{font:11px Verdana, Geneva, sans-serif;color:#4b4b4b !important;float:left;width:100%;letter-spacing:-1px !important;margin:7px 0;}
.fb_like a, .fb_plugin{color:#335292 !important;font:11px Verdana, Geneva, sans-serif !important;margin-left:5px;}
.gray_text{float:left;color:#797979 !important;padding:5px 0;font:11px Arial, Helvetica, sans-serif !important;width:100%;}
.join_part{float:right;height:24px;}
.join_part a{float:left;}
.join_conversation{background:#00a7d3;float:left;font:12px Arial, Helvetica, sans-serif;color:#fff;padding:5px 10px 4px 10px;}
.fb_plugin{float:left;width:93%;border-top:1px solid #c4c4c4;padding:5px 10px;margin:0;background:#fff;}
.fb_icon{float:left;margin:0 5px 0 0 ;}




.award_winning{width:97%;float:left;border:1px solid #e9e9e9;margin:20px 0;padding:10px;}
.award_winning ul{float:left;}
.award_winning li{float:left;border-right:1px solid #dddddd;padding:0 12px;}

.bottom_part{width:98%;float:left;padding:30px 10px 30px 10px;}
.bottom_info{width:30%;float:left;margin-right:27px;}
.bottom_content{width:100%;float:left;margin:10px 0 0 0;}
.map_img{float:left;width:138px;margin:0 10px 0 0;}
.address{width:51%;float:left;}
.address ul{float:left;}
.address li{padding:5px 0;float:left;font:12px Arial, Helvetica, sans-serif;color:#2e2d2d;border-bottom:1px dotted #2e2d2d;}

.other_links{width:100%;float:left;}
.other_links ul{float:left;width:50%;}
.other_links li{float:left;padding:4px 0 4px 10px;background:url(../images/black_arrow.png) left 10px no-repeat;width:100%;}
.other_links li a{float:left;font:13px Arial, Helvetica, sans-serif;color:#2e2d2d;}
.other_links li a:hover{color:#921720;}
.bottom_content span{float:right;font:14px Arial, Helvetica, sans-serif;color:#1d1d1d;margin:10px 0;}
.view_all_testimonial{float:left;background:#921720;padding:7px 10px 6px 10px;width:246px;font:bold 12px Arial, Helvetica, sans-serif;color:#fff;margin:3px 0 0 0;}





/*footer*/
footer{width:100%;float:left;background:#1f1f1f;border-top:1px solid #909090;position:relative;z-index:1;margin-top:-22px;padding:5px 0;}
.copyright{float:left;padding:20px 0 0 0;}
.copyright p{float:left;font:12px Arial, Helvetica, sans-serif;color:#818181;}
.copyright span{color:#b1b1b1;}
.company_logo{float:left;}

/*client testimonial*/

.graphic, #prevBtn, #nextBtn, #slider1prev, #slider1next{margin:0;padding:0;display:block;overflow:hidden;text-indent:-8000px;}
#content{position:relative;float:left;margin-top:10px;}			
#slider ul, #slider li,
#slider2 ul, #slider2 li{margin:0;padding:0;list-style:none;}
#slider2{margin-top:1em;}
#slider li, #slider2 li{  width:328px;float:left;overflow:hidden; }	
#slider li span{float:right;font:14px Arial, Helvetica, sans-serif;color:#1d1d1d;margin:10px 0;}
#prevBtn, #nextBtn,#slider1next, #slider1prev{ display:block;width:30px;height:28px;position:absolute;left:267px;top:93px;z-index:1000;}	
#nextBtn, #slider1next{ left:298px;}														
#prevBtn a, #nextBtn a, #slider1next a, #slider1prev a{display:block;position:relative;width:30px;height:28px;background:url(../images/left_control.jpg) no-repeat 0 0;}	
#nextBtn a, #slider1next a{ background:url(../images/right_controll.jpg) no-repeat 0 0;	}	
		
/*latest news*/
#tabContainer {width:300px;float:left;margin-right:60px; }
.tabs{height:33px;float:left;position:relative;z-index:2;}
.tabs > ul{font: 1em;list-style:none;float:left;}
.tabs > ul > li{margin:0 5px 0 0;padding:7px 10px;display:block;float:left;font:16px Arial, Helvetica, sans-serif;color:#FFF;background: #921720; /* old browsers */border:1px solid #921720;border-bottom:none;border-radius:3px 3px 0 0;}
.tabs > ul > li:hover{background: #f5f5f5; /* old browsers */cursor:pointer;color: #333;border:1px solid #e9e9e9;border-bottom:none;border-radius:3px;}
.tabs > ul > li.tabActiveHeader{background: #f5f5f5; /* old browsers */cursor:pointer;font:16px Arial, Helvetica, sans-serif;color: #921720;border:1px solid #e9e9e9;border-bottom:none;}
.tabscontent {padding:10px 10px 10px;margin:0;float:left;width:100%;border:1px solid #e9e9e9;height:180px;
 background-image: -moz-linear-gradient(top, #f6f6f6, #ffffff); /* FF3.6 */
background-image: -webkit-gradient(linear,left top,left bottom,color-stop(0, #f6f6f6),color-stop(1, #ffffff)); /* Saf4+, Chrome */
filter:  progid:DXImageTransform.Microsoft.gradient(startColorStr='#f6f6f6', EndColorStr='#ffffff'); /* IE6,IE7 */
-ms-filter: "progid:DXImageTransform.Microsoft.gradient(startColorStr='#f6f6f6', EndColorStr='#ffffff')"; /* IE8 */
}
.tabpage_row{width:100%;float:left;border-bottom:1px solid #c4c4c4;padding:15px 0;}
.tabpage_row .left{float:left;background:#f1f1f1;text-align:center;padding:7px 7px;font:16px Arial, Helvetica, sans-serif;color:#6f6f6f;border:2px solid #dddddd;border-radius:3px;}

.tabpage_row .left span{font-weight:bold;border-bottom:1px solid #dddddd;float:left;width:100%;}
.tabpage_row .right{width:77%;float:left;}
.tabpage_row .right span{font:bold 13px Arial, Helvetica, sans-serif;color:#363636;width:100%;float:left;}
.tabpage_row .right p{font:12px Arial, Helvetica, sans-serif;color:#898989;width:100%;float:left;}	
.tabpage_row .right a{font:bold 12px Arial, Helvetica, sans-serif;color:#3d3d3d;float:right;}	


.cn_wrapper{float:left;width:300px;height:209px;position:relative;}
.cn_nav{width:65px;position:absolute;bottom:0px;right:-9px;z-index:60;}
a.cn_next, a.cn_prev{float:left;height:28px;width:30px;background-repeat:no-repeat;cursor:pointer;}
a.cn_next{background-image:url(../images/next.png);}
a.cn_prev{margin-right:5px;background-image:url(../images/prev.png);}


.cn_nav a:hover{background-color:#101010;}
.cn_nav a:active{margin-top:1px;background-color:#000;}
.cn_nav a.disabled{opacity:0.9;}
.cn_page{display:none;}
